The promo is over: +50% → +25%
Anthropic's temporary 50% boost to Claude Code weekly limits — live since May 13 — ended September 13. From September 14, standard weekly limits sit permanently 25% above the pre-promo baseline for Pro, Max, Team, and seat-based Enterprise. Free and usage-based Enterprise seats are unaffected.
Why it lands as a 17% cut
If you coded through the summer at +50%, dropping to +25% is roughly 17% less weekly headroom than you had — a real tightening even though the headline says 'increase.' Heavy Claude Code users will hit the weekly wall sooner than they did last week.
What didn't move
The 5-hour rolling limits, plan pricing, and the separate limits on Claude web, desktop, mobile and Cowork are all unchanged. Only Claude Code's weekly caps shifted, and no new plan tiers were introduced.
Check yours: run /usage
Run `/usage` in the Claude Code CLI or an IDE extension to see your updated weekly allowance and how much is left. If you leaned on the summer headroom, front-load heavier tasks earlier in the week — the 5-hour window is untouched.
